Shirley Manson new year’s resolution

news0276.thumbnail.jpgI’m hoping that 2004 in general is going to be a more positive experience than last year. There just seemed to be so much negativity, violence and hopelessness around the world in 2003 and I fear that were we to have another year like that, it would have catastrophic repercussions. Now is a time for preaching peace, respect and understanding. It’s corny and clichéd but never has such a philosophy been more urgently in need of being applied.
I can’t honestly say that 2003 was a particularly good year, bearing in mind US foreign policy of late, which has left me with a particularly insidious form of anxiety about the future of the world! On a more personal note, I was unable to sing for the first six months of 2003 due to a cyst on my right vocal chord and it felt as though my lifeline had been cut. Mercifully, I underwent successful throat surgery in early June and now I’m back singing in the shower and feeling vaguely optimistic about the possibilities of 2004. It can only get better from here on in.
I am desperately hoping to finish our next studio album that we’ve been busy recording in fits and starts over the past six months.We’re heading out to Los Angeles in late January to resume work out there and I’m praying the new environment will hasten the completion before we all kill one another. Now what was it I was saying about peace, respect and understanding?
I tend to continue to make resolutions throughout the year ( to various degrees of success and failure, I hasten to add ), although I’m very much of the mind that if I need to make a change in my life then I must do it immediately. Why wait until the end of the year to do it? Do it now! That’s my life’s motto. Life is short and you want to max it out before the rug is pulled from under your feet and you sprout a pair of wings.
